I'm suprised you guys don't know what hydrolocking is?

It is when water gets into your intake, but more importantly the air that goes in is compressed and the fuel is combusted and then the pistons move.. you know how an engine works right? well water does not compress like air(gas particles) do. Getting water in your intake results in toasted rods, holes in cylinder walls and a totally fucked engine. Having a CAI puts you more at risk than the stock intake, but if you're going to keep doing stuff like that i would invest in a snorkel to be really safe.

Take a look at your airbox and see how much water is in there. It only takes a little to matter.
